Job's Final Defense Continued
10 They abhor me, they flee far from me, and hesitate not to spit in my face. 11 Because he has loosed my cord, and afflicted me, they have also cast off restraint before me. 12 Upon my right hand rise the youth; they push away my feet, and they raise up against me the ways of their destruction.
